One of the most telling signs house owners can search for is the presence of little mud trails running along external walls, fence lines or wood stumps. These narrow tunnels, frequently no larger than a pencil, are built by termites to secure themselves from exposure to light and predators while they take a trip between their nest and a food source. Another common indicator includes modifications to lumber that may at first seem minor. Skirting boards, door frames and architraves that sound uncommonly hollow when tapped, or wood that appears somewhat fallen apart or blistered beneath an otherwise undamaged layer of paint, typically indicate termite activity advancing beneath the surface. Several termite species are frequently discovered throughout the ACT area, with Coptotermes and Schedorhinotermes amongst the most frequently experienced in residential settings. These species are understood for building comprehensive underground networks, allowing them to take a trip substantial distances from their main nest searching for suitable wood. This behaviour makes detection especially challenging, given that the noticeable entry point into a home may lie far from where the bulk of the colony in fact lives. House owners typically ask whether a single treatment suffices or whether ongoing defense makes more sense. The response generally depends on the level of activity found and the construction type of the home. In cases where an active invasion is found, a preliminary Belconnen termite treatment concentrated on getting rid of the existing colony is the top priority, typically involving baiting systems or targeted chemical application directly to affected locations. As soon as the instant hazard has been handled, many homeowners then select to set up a wider perimeter barrier or continuous baiting system to lower the possibility of future problems, particularly offered how common subterranean termite activity is throughout the surrounding suburban areas.
Seasonal timing likewise plays a role in how quickly action must be taken. Termite activity tends to increase during the warmer months as colonies expand and forage more actively searching for food and moisture. Spotting indication during spring or summer season is an especially strong sign that quick action is needed, considering that nests are typically at their most active and capable of causing rapid damage during this period.
